The Joker #10
Writers Matthew Rosenberg and James Tynion IV again take another detour from the present day storyline to offer more insight on Gordon’s ties to The Joker.
This issue explores more of the fallout of The Killing Joke with Gordon and Barbara dealing with their shared trauma at Joker’s hands. To further complicate matters, Gordon’s ex-wife decides now is the ideal time to bring their increasingly disturbed son, James, to live with them. And James Jr. is already showing a concerning interest in The Joker’s activities.
Francesco Francavilla returns to handle the art and colors. His style works very well with these flashbacks and the subtle orange and reds convey the passage of time.
While these flashbacks are simply adding layers to an already well described grudge with Gordon and The Joker, this is another quality installment of this series. Hopefully the return to the present day will further expand these on these newly revealed moments.
